California's A.B. 5 Poised to Change Independent Contractor Law Permanently
On September 11, 2019, the California Legislature passed Assembly Bill 5, a landmark employment bill that largely codifies the state Supreme Court’s decision in Dynamex Operations West v. Superior Court, which we blogged about... Although the law...
